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,036 per month in Trinidad vs $2,092 in Punta del Este,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,631 per month in Trinidad vs $3,317 in Punta del Este,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,226 per month in Trinidad vs $4,542 in Punta del Este, rent included.

Trinidad is about 50% cheaper than Punta del Este,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.

Trinidad sits 23% below the global median, while Punta del Este is 56% above –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.
